Moira uses a difference quotient to determine the average rate of change of f(x) = x2 + 14x from x = –11 to x = 8.
She shows the following work.
Determine f(x + h):
f(x + h)
= (x + h)2 + 14(x + h)
= x2 + 2xh + h2 + 14x + 14h
Simplify the difference quotient:
StartFraction f (x + h) minus f (x) Over h EndFraction = StartFraction (x squared + 2 x h + h squared + 14 x + 14 h) minus (X squared + 14 x) Over h EndFraction = StartFRaction x squared + 2 x h + h squared + 14 x + 14 h minus x squared minus 14 x Over h EndFraction = StartFraction 2 x h + h squared + 14 h Over h EndFraction = 2 x + h + 14
Evaluate the difference quotient:
2x + h + 14
= 2(–11) + 8 + 14
= –22 + 8 + 14
= 0
Which statement summarizes Moira’s work?
She correctly found the average rate of change.
She expanded the expression for f(x + h) incorrectly.
She simplified the difference quotient StartFraction f (x + h) minus f (x) Over h EndFraction incorrectly.
She substituted incorrectly when evaluating the difference quotient.
